As a plugin author, confirm your integration handles the new structured payload: status, environment, and rollout percentage are now separate fields rather than a single message string. Bots parsing the old free-text format will silently show stale statuses, so update matchers and test against the sandbox channel on Corvane staging. Announcements for canceled rollouts now fire a distinct event — subscribe to it explicitly. Record the build you validated against using the token that appears below.

session token of taguf-fafop = htk14_d9cbf74e1cdbce

**Transcode farm — flaky encode stage**

The Quillhaven transcoding farm keeps failing on the 4K encode stage when worker pools scale past twelve nodes. Cause is a stale codec cache on recycled workers; draining and re-provisioning the pool clears it. Pin the farm to ten nodes for this release. The build that includes the cache fix is identified below.

session token of kahag-bawip = htk6_729d08

Ticket #2907 — Signature check fails on report builder export

Support: customers exporting from the Tallyvane report builder see a signature verification error after the sorting-stability patch. The patch changed row ordering in grouped exports, which altered the serialized payload, so exports signed before the patch now fail verification against cached manifests. Advise customers to regenerate reports; old exports cannot be re-verified. Fresh exports are signed with the key below.

signing key of fadug-haweg = bky19_x2JJNa4RuE34mQa9TgK

## Further reading

The Sablewing SDKs for Kestrel OS and the Orchard runtime aim for behavioral parity, but a handful of APIs diverge: background sync callbacks fire at different lifecycle stages, and the offline queue caps differ by platform. Plugin authors should never assume identical retry semantics. We track every known gap, with workarounds and target versions for convergence, in a living parity matrix published here.

runbook for tagug-hafog: https://jira.lumiclabs.internal/projects/pages/pages/9773c0d8